Leveraging Tagging and Categorization
The power of winspirit truly shines when utilizing its tagging and categorization features. Instead of burying important data within complex folder hierarchies, a robust tagging system allows users to apply multiple descriptive labels to each item. This enables searching by any combination of tags, providing a much more flexible and intuitive search experience. For instance, a document might be tagged with "Project Alpha," "Market Research," and "Confidential," allowing it to be easily found using any of those keywords. Consistent and thoughtful use of tags across the organization is vital for maintaining data integrity and usability. It also fosters collaboration, as users can quickly identify relevant information regardless of who created it or where it’s stored.

Beyond simple tagging, advanced features such as version control and metadata customization further enhance data management capabilities. Version control ensures that previous iterations of documents are preserved, allowing for easy rollback if needed. Metadata customization allows organizations to add specific properties to data items, providing a richer context and enabling more sophisticated search and filtering options.

Scripting and Macro Development
Developing scripts and macros requires a basic understanding of programming concepts, but the potential return on investment is substantial. Many resources are available online to help users learn scripting languages compatible with winspirit, and even simple scripts can automate complex tasks. The focus should be on identifying those tasks that are both repetitive and time-consuming. Prioritizing automation efforts based on these criteria will ensure that the greatest impact is achieved. Successful scripting often involves breaking down the task into smaller, manageable steps and testing each step thoroughly before combining them into a complete script. Regular maintenance and updates to scripts are also essential to ensure they continue to function correctly as the underlying systems change.
